### Action item: Harrowfield gateway buffering

During the outage, the Harrowfield telemetry gateway dropped readings from roughly forty tractors because its in-memory buffer had no overflow policy. Owner for the fix is the Fieldwire team: add disk-backed spill, cap retention at six hours, and alert when the buffer exceeds half capacity. Target is two sprints out. Progress will be reported at this sync until closed. Design notes, capacity math, and the review checklist are being tracked on the internal page:

runbook for yahop-tajep: https://jenkins.olvarqstack.internal/settings

Team, quick update for all department heads. The pilot with the Fernmarket retail chain kicks off next month in twelve stores across the Calloway region. Our Brightshelf display units will run alongside their standard fixtures so we can compare sell-through directly. Ops has confirmed logistics; marketing is finalizing in-store signage. Please flag any staffing constraints by end of week — we want this smooth, not scrappy. Early results will steer whether we scale to the full chain. The confidential expansion plan appears just below.

board note of kadug-tawig: Only 5 of the 100 pilot accounts renewed Oliath, so a churn review is set for April 15.

# Service Accounts: String Extraction

The `extract-i18n` script pulls translatable strings from all Bramblewick repos and pushes them to the Glossa service. It runs under the `i18n-extractor` service account. Do not run it under your personal account; Glossa rate-limits individual users aggressively. The account has write access to the staging catalog only. Set the token in your shell before invoking the script. The current staging token is below.

API key for kahap-kafog: zpat15_6qzxZ7YR8aDwjmp